Walkways follow the coast, past rocky or pebbly beaches. Some stretches are reserved for hotel residents, but most are open - and packed. The stroll south, toward Plava Laguna and Zelena Laguna, can be the most rewarding. You can also take the tourist train from Trg Slobode down the 6km (3.5-mile) walkway to Zelena Laguna, to join the masses on the pebbly beaches. South of the Hotel Delfin, the beaches are rocky but more private.


For a little more privacy, take a taxi boat (every 30mins, 7am-llpm daily, 12kn) over to Sv Nikola. Here you'll find pine-shaded paved and pebble beaches, the most notable being the circular one of Oliva near the Fortuna Island Hotel (see right).


Venezia Lines (B Milanovica, 052 422 896, www.venezialines.com) runs day trips to Venice. Tickets include a guided tour of Venice. The journey time is two hours each way, with a five-hour stay in Venice.
